Introducing the New Milford Youth Agency’s Mentor Program, brought to you by New Milford High School Junior, Nevan Swanson. Less than a year ago, Nevan approached the Youth Agency with his idea to help younger students with homework issues. Nevan was able to gather support from several adult professionals, including Anne Maitland and Norman Adler who have helped with the planning, training and preparation of the program. He met with New Milford High School staff and gathered several National Honor Society students who were willing to help (Diana Habjan, Maren Harcken, Mark Kugler, Megan Lisee, and Matt Lalli, just to begin with). After working through the details of who? what? where? when? and getting everyone trained and cleared for their new responsibilities, the program is ready to start. With the help of Dr. Thomesello, Principal at SNIS, the applications were sent to teachers to help find students who could benefit from this program. We are starting with a small group of only 5 students, but we hope to grow as the word spreads to both Mentees and Mentors.

Good Luck, Nevan and thank you to everyone who helped make this program possible.
